When typing, FireFox keeps trying to tell me i am spelling colour wrong, neighbour wrong etc. Clearly not noticing i am from England & speak & spell like an English person!

 

I have gone Tools>Options>Content>Languages & removed US English & put in UK English.

 

I went to Add Ons & installed "British English Dictionary Updated 1.19.5" yet i'm still being told to spell as color & neighbor.

 

How can i put this right?

Did you tell Firefox to use that new dictionary?  Right click, under "check spelling" you should have an option to change languages. Just because it's installed doesnt mean it's being used, you can have more than one.  Random example, I don't actually speak that, just installed as a demo:

Try it in an edit box, doesn't always appear, may need to highlight some text.  Could always edit spellchecker.dictionary in about:config as well.

Assuming that you've got the British English dictionary installed. You can do it right on this page.

1) Go to the quick reply box at the bottom.

2) Switch to "basic text mode" in the reply box by clicking on the top left icon (the one that looks like a light switch).

3) Right click inside the reply box

4) Choose the "Language" option in the right-click menu

5) Choose "English (United Kingdom)"
